本凡(武汉) 责任编辑:IT 发布时间:2024-08-17
摘要:本文旨在介绍如何使用HTML5开发APP,并引出读者的兴趣。首先给读者提供背景信息,HTML5作为一种开发移动应用的技术,具有许多优势,如跨平台兼容和丰富的功能。
正文:
一、HTML5的基本特点
1、HTML5的定义和发展历程
HTML5是一种用于创建和呈现万维网内容的标准。它的发展始于2004年,经过多年的演进和改进,目前已成为主流的Web技术标准之一。
2、HTML5的主要优势
HTML5相较于传统的Web技术,具有许多优势,如跨平台兼容性、丰富的功能和性能优化等。这些优势使得HTML5成为开发APP的理想选择。
二、HTML5开发APP的基本工具
1、开发环境的搭建
使用HTML5开发APP需要准备相应的开发环境,包括文本编辑器、浏览器和调试工具等。这些工具能够提高开发效率和代码质量。
2、开发框架的选择
为了更好地开发APP,选择合适的开发框架也是必要的。目前市面上有许多优秀的HTML5开发框架,如Ionic、Sencha Touch等。
三、HTML5开发APP的主要技术和技巧
1、移动端布局和响应式设计
在开发移动APP时,要注意移动端布局和响应式设计,以适应不同尺寸的移动设备。使用CSS3的相关技术,可以实现灵活的布局和适配效果。
2、利用Canvas进行绘图和动画
HTML5的Canvas标签可以用于绘制2D和3D图形,实现各种效果,如游戏中的精美动画和图表的绘制等。掌握Canvas的使用技巧,能够提升APP的用户体验。
3、数据存储和离线访问
HTML5提供了多种数据存储和离线访问的技术,如Web Storage、IndexedDB和Service Worker等。这些技术使得APP能够在离线状态下继续正常工作,并可以缓存用户的数据。
4、利用Web API和桥接技术
HTML5的Web API提供了许多有用的功能,如地理位置信息获取、摄像头和麦克风的使用等。同时,通过桥接技术,可以将APP与原生平台进行交互,实现更多的功能和扩展。
四、HTML5开发APP的优势和挑战
1、跨平台兼容性
HTML5开发的APP可以运行在各种平台上,如iOS、Android和Windows等。这种跨平台兼容性可以减少开发成本和提高开发效率。
2、性能优化和用户体验
HTML5开发的APP需要注意性能优化和用户体验问题,如页面加载速度、交互响应等。通过使用合适的技术和技巧,能够提升APP的性能和用户满意度。
3、安全和隐私保护
在开发APP时,要注意安全和隐私保护问题。合理使用权限控制和数据加密等技术,可以有效保护用户的隐私和数据安全。
结论:本文详细介绍了如何使用HTML5开发APP,从HTML5的基本特点、开发工具、开发技术和优势挑战等方面进行了阐述。通过学习和掌握这些知识和技术,开发者可以更好地开发跨平台的移动应用,提高用户体验和满意度。未来,随着技术的不断进步和发展,HTML5开发APP的应用将更加广泛,需要进一步研究和探索。